It's In The House
57' RI Goldtop. As impressed as I was with the quality of the Standard I picked up from TC, this guitar is in annother league. Holy smokes. 8.1 lbs, long neck tenon, straight, tight grain on the back, one piece body. BB2 in the neck, BB3 in the bridge, and they are actually pretty damn good.

Owners of Voodoo Lab Analog Chorus
Apparently Digital Music (the maker) will mod this pedal for you and remedy the volume boost...which they claim is actually a bass boost. All I know is it gets louder when engaged. I'll let you know how the mod sounds.
